20.03.08: Snetterton Review
The pressure is on....
After winning the championship in 2007 Absolute Racing will have to up the stakes in 2008 to stay on top come the end of the season, as we are now the team to beat. So over the winter in between seasons all 3 Absolute Racing cars were taken back to the chassis and rebuilt nice and fresh for the start of the season. Unfortunately the 3rd car was not quite finished in time and that meant that team boss Chris Hodgen missed out for this race after he was taken over the seat vacated by Steve Patania the week before the season started.
